Output 1a59d6391998c50934480dfce2a51af50247bfa6c18f7242a4715a7be6803f9a:79

value
171587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b75a601632b9e0086d59940e35b7a9b16431e6c2 OP_EQUAL
address
3JQVr37s5yfXBnfZjfx1YgL35Gxd89dNQ1
transaction
1a59d6391998c50934480dfce2a51af50247bfa6c18f7242a4715a7be6803f9a
spent
true